CDL raises money for charities

CDL's (Cool Designs Ltd) managing director, Darrel Birkett, and sales engineer, Chris Oldroyd, recently took part in a tandem skydive, raising £855 for The Newcastle Chronicle's Sunshine Fund.

The charity provides specialised equipment to children with disabilities in the North East of England. Individuals, groups, registered organisations, special and mainstream schools and hospitals can ask for the Sunshine Fund's support to improve the lives of children with disabilities.

In another charitable initiative, GB Olympic and England hockey goalkeeper, George Pinner, has signed and presented his Olympic shirt to CDL to help with a fundraising event for a mens' cancer charity.

The shirt, along with many other signed items from sports personalities and other celebrities, will be auctioned on eBay.

Darrel Birkett said: 'We believe it is important to give something back by supporting a local charity in every area where we have an operational location. In this case, it is Glasgow and we sponsored the 2013 Cahonas Scotland Male Cancer Charity Ball in November.
